336* Manuscript leaf. Illuminated manuscript vellum leaf with text from Psalm 146, France, circa 1400-1450, single vellum leaf with 12 lines of Latin text in brown ink, with illuminated initials in gold and colours, and illuminated border in gold and colours on each side, the text beginning ‘Beatus cuius deus jacob auxiliator eius spes eius in domino deo...’, and continues with the prayer from the requiem mass ‘Requiem Aeternam dona eis, domine et lux perpetua luceat eis...’, single small wormhole to centre of leaf, sheet size 155 x 110mm, mounted (1)

340 Mill (John Stuart). A System of Logic, Ratiocinative and Inductive, Being a Connected View of the Principles of Evidence, and the Methods of Scientific Investigation, 2 volumes, 1st edition, 1843, one gather in volume 1 partly unstitched, some damp marks to gutters of first few leaves, both copies inscribed to title-page versos, ‘John Commins, 1845’ and ‘Given to Wm. Merryfield, December 24th 1859’, original cloth-backed boards with printed paper labels to spines, rubbed, soiled and browned, split on joints and frayed at spine ends, lower cover to volume 2 detached, 8vo

338 Martyn (John). Pub. Virgilii Maronis Georgicorum Libri Quatuor. The Georgicks of Virgil, with an English Translation and Notes, 1st edition, 1741, 12 engraved hand-coloured and colour printed maps and plates (including map and plane tree leaf on one sheet), some light offsetting and soiling, contemporary calf, joints cracking, rubbed, 4to (1)
